Drug collection, disposal Saturday in Salem


SALEM

The Salem Police Department will be taking and disposing of unwanted prescription drugs from 10 a.m. to 2 p.m. Saturday at city hall.

The Drug Enforcement Administration and the city police will give the public the opportunity to prevent pill abuse and theft.

People can get rid of potentially dangerous expired, unused and unwanted drugs with no questions asked.

Liquid medications are not being collected.

The free service is anonymous.

Last year, the nation-wide program, which included Salem, collected 121 tons of drugs.
